EDITORS COMMENTS
This stunning color lithograph captures the grandeur and excitement of the 1867 Exposition Universelle, or World's Fair, held in Paris, France. The Exposition Universelle was the third World's Fair organized by France, following the successful events in 1855 and 1862. The fair showcased the latest technological, industrial, and artistic achievements from around the world, attracting millions of visitors from various countries. The image, created by the skilled hand of Charles Rivière, a prominent French graphic artist of the time, offers a breathtaking view of the fair's Palais des Beaux-Arts, or Palace of Fine Arts, located in the Bois de Boulogne park. The palace, designed by architects Gabriel and Édouard de Laboulaye, served as the main venue for the fine arts exhibition. The intricate details of the palace's architecture, the lush greenery, and the vibrant colors of the pavilions are beautifully rendered in Rivière's masterful technique. The artist's use of realism in this work provides an authentic and immersive experience for the viewer, transporting them back to the bustling streets of Paris during the Exposition Universelle. The various pavilions, representing different countries, can be seen in the background, adding to the international flavor of the event. This piece not only serves as a testament to the artistic and technological advancements of the late 19th century but also as a reminder of the spirit of collaboration and innovation that defined the World's Fairs of this era. The 1867 Exposition Universelle in Paris marked a significant milestone in the history of world expositions and left a lasting impact on the world, inspiring future generations to explore, create, and connect.
